Shortening recharge time makes energy worth less, as there is more. As energy is more easily accessible, more crowns will be farmed at profit. More cr, rising ce prices.
Taking away crafting costs? Crafting is one of the biggest cr/ce/mat sinks in the entire game. It literally destroys everything put in, making everything you put in more valuable because they are gone.
